Master Critic Review

Taqueria Chingon 8.5
West Loop
Taqueria Chingón’s Fulton Market home turns out chef-driven Mexico City–inspired tacos on housemade tortillas in a compact, high-energy space. Locals line up for trompo al pastor, duck carnitas, and rotating specials that have earned the shop attention from the Michelin Guide and national food press.
Must-Try Dishes: Al pastor taco, Duck carnitas taco, Shrimp gobernador taco

What makes it special: Inventive, chef-led tacos on housemade tortillas with Michelin recognition.
Who should go: Taco obsessives seeking creative fillings and serious execution.
When to visit: Evenings or off-peak lunch to avoid the heaviest lines.
What to order: Al pastor, duck carnitas, shrimp gobernador tacos.
Insider tip: Start with al pastor, then add one rotating seasonal special to compare.
